The Mechanics of Vertex Form: A Clear Explanation
At its core, vertex form is a way of expressing quadratic equations in the form f(x) = a(x - h)^2 + k, where (h, k) represents the coordinates of the vertex of the parabola. The main advantage of vertex form is that it allows us to easily identify the coordinates of the vertex and the direction of the parabola.

Step 2: Understand the Parabola's Direction
The second step in mastering 3 Simple Steps To Master Vertex Form: Unlocking The Secrets Of Quadratic Equations is to understand the parabola's direction. This involves analyzing the value of a in the vertex form equation and determining the direction of the parabola.
When a is positive, the parabola opens upwards, and when a is negative, the parabola opens downwards. This information is crucial for predicting the behavior of the parabola and making informed decisions.
